I. 何謂 Symbol?

– An object, animate or inanimate, that represents something else. 代表他物者

• Scales ( 天秤 ) symbolizes justice ( 公正 ).• A dove ( 鴿子 ) stands for peace ( 和平 ).• The clenched fist ( 握拳 ): aggression ( 侵略 )• Words, spoken or written, are all symbols.•

– A symbol can be public or private, universal or local.

• A rose ( 玫瑰 ) as a beauty ( 美人 ) is public and universal.• Stars ( 星星 ) as reason is private and local. (Blake)

I. 何謂 Symbol?

– A symbol involves comparison like simile or metaphor.

• The lily ( 百合花 ) vs. purity ( 清純 ): white & clean

– A symbol is not so definite in meaning as an allegory.

• Christian ( 基督徒 ) passes through the Slough of Despond ( 沮喪之沼澤 ) and Vanity Fair ( 虛榮市集 ) and arrives at the Celestial City ( 天國之城 ). --Allegory in Bunyan’s Pilgrim’s Progress.

• Gregor finds himself turned into a big cockroach ( 蟑螂 ). --Symbol in Kafka’s Metamorphosis.

II. Symbolism as a Movement:

– Primarily in literature (esp., poetry), also in other arts. ( 見畫 )

– Beginning in France in the latter part of the 19th C.

– A movement against Realism and Naturalism. 反寫實

– Moréas’s manifesto: “le Symbolisme”• To clothe the idea in perceptible form.

• 以 可覺知的形式 衣著觀念。

II. Symbolism as a Movement:

– Influenced by Swedenborg’s theory of correspondences ( 對應論 ) and Schopenhauer’s pessimistic aesthetics ( 悲觀美學 ).

• There are correspondences between the natural ( physical), the spiritual, and the divine worlds.

• We are ever living with sufferings under the Will-to-life, and Art serves as a contemplative refuge ( 思想的庇護 ) from the world of Will.

III. Key Ideas of Symbolism:

– Using concrete images ( 具象 ) as symbols ( 象徵 ) to express an emotion or an abstract idea, to represent an ideal world, or to suggest another plane of reality ( 實体面 ).

– The poet is a kind of seer ( 先知 ) or voyant ( 先覺 ) who could see through and beyond the real world to the world of ideal forms and essences.

– Using the method of suggestion ( 提示 ) to evoke ( 喚起 ) hidden meanings.

III. Key Ideas of Symbolism:

– The world of essences is a world of synesthesia (fusion of sensations, 共感 ).

– To achieve pure poetry ( 純粹詩 ) through word relationships: musical quality ( 言樂性 ), image clusters ( 意象群 ), logical and psychological associations ( 聯想 ).

– The best form is free verse (vers libres 自由詩 ), or “prose poem” ( 散文詩 ).

VII. Conclusions about Symbolism:

– It is a revival of the Romantic emphasis on the visionary ( 靈視的 ).

– It is a re-assertion of Platonic or Neoplatonic ( 新柏拉的 ) ideas.

– It is originally a French movement in poetry, but it becomes a universal ( 普遍的 ) movement in all kinds of art.

– It is linkable to many previous writers and later movements or techniques of art such as Imagism ( 意象派 ), Expressionism ( 表現主義 ), surrealism ( 超寫實主義 ), and Impressionism ( 印象派 ).
